La Puerta de Alcalá es un restaurante con un ambiente acogedor y rodeado de naturaleza, ideal para desayunar. Destacan sus carnitas, la aldilla y las tortillas hechas a mano. Suele haber fila, especialmente los domingos, y solo aceptan pago en efectivo.

The place is very pleasant, surrounded by nature. The owner is very attentive and always strives to provide excellent customer service. The seasoning is delicious, the masa tortillas are freshly made, and the pot coffee is delicious. The carnitas are tasty and not greasy at all. The wait time for our food was 15 minutes. I will definitely return. I went with my girlfriend, and we paid $500 pesos for drinks, food, and dessert.
The menu is small, but everything is delicious! I recommend ordering the house specialty, La Aldilla, and the flan for dessert. The tortillas are handmade, which is a nice touch with the broth. We went on Sunday at 10 am and had to wait 10 minutes to be seated, but I recommend arriving early because the line is usually long. They have tables inside and outside, and the place has a very homey feel. Good prices, although the portions aren't huge. Suggestion for improvement: the servers and the lady at the entrance could use radios instead of constantly shouting about table availability. It would be more pleasant for everyone not to hear them yelling all the time. The outdoor area is lovely, surrounded by nature. I would definitely return and recommend it! They have free parking.
Excellent place to eat outside the city. I went with my girlfriend and we arrived after 8:15 am. We were among the first and hardly waited at all. The carnitas are delicious. I would recommend ordering the aldilla. I don't know if it's the house specialty, but it was delicious. There's no card payment; it's all cash. There's also no cell phone service.

The menu is short but adequate. The specialty, carnitas, is acceptable but not spectacular. The place itself is very nice and pleasant. Payment is cash only, and they're only open on Sundays. I arrived at 10 a.m., so there weren't many people waiting, but when I left, the line was over 20 deep. Some things to consider: the service isn't bad, but they could improve their customer service. The stews aren't as tasty, and they were out of Coca-Cola and Café de Olla by 10 a.m.
Great place, a pleasant and special experience to get out of the routine, the menu is precise, I recommend the aldilla dish with beans (it is spicy), leave room for dessert, I took my daughters and wife, I spent $700 so it seems to me that it is a pretty fair value for the time we were there, there is a wait time, if you go warm you can choose the tables outside it is faster to be assigned a table, you can make a reservation 🙂
I visited Puerta de Alcalá on a Sunday around 11 or 12 in the afternoon, under cloudy skies and a light drizzle. The place has ample parking, which is appreciated. The cabin has charming details that make the visit pleasant, ideal if you're looking for a rustic and cozy atmosphere. I ordered gorditas, which were delicious, as were the desserts. The menu is rather short and simple; their specialty is carnitas, although I didn't try them this time. They accept large groups of up to 10 people, which is very convenient. Points to consider: the furniture is somewhat crowded, which can make the space feel small, especially if there are many people. There is only one restroom for men and one for women. The staff is friendly, although, as other reviews mention, the owner has a somewhat strict personality with her employees. And it's noticeable that the space is small for the demand. Important: there are signs indicating that pets are not allowed, so keep that in mind if you were planning to bring one. Overall, I thought the prices were fair, although the wait was long due to the number of people. I've attached a photo of the line so you can get an idea. P.S.: I didn't take good photos because I didn't want to bother the other diners, but the place has a nice atmosphere.
They don't have a very extensive menu, but I must say that what they offer is very tasty; the carnitas and handmade tortillas are delicious. The view and the overall setting are very pleasant. Here are the details that weren't so nice: The person at the entrance greeting customers is often very rude to the staff, yelling at them without caring that there are many customers. I feel that the young women who served us did an excellent job, but that particular incident was unprofessional. If you want to get a table and avoid a waiting list, you should arrive before 9:00 a.m. The place is small and somewhat cramped, so when it's crowded, it can feel a bit chaotic.
